Hey guys welcome back to my Channel today, I'm going to talk to you about how to add oils to your conditioner. So I'm going to start real, quick with some algae, and this is the moisturizing balancing conditioner a little bit of almond oil and castor oil. So, to begin with, I'm just going to take a good amount of the algae and pour it into my mixing bowl here, and this is a color applicator Bowl. But you can use any Bowl that you want to next, I'm going to take the almond oil and add a tablespoon, that's just one tablespoon to it. You don't need a whole lot of oil just enough to get the moisture in there and then we're gon na. Do the same thing with the castor oil and then mix it up really really well and you may need to while you're mixing. You may see that you probably need to add a little bit more conditioner just so that there is a nice balance, because both oils are pretty thick. So I'm going to go ahead and add a little bit more conditioner to it, and this made a whole lot more than I need it for my hair. But what I did was, I put it in a container and saved it for later, and that's always an option for you and mix it up real well, and we are pretty much done. Thank you guys for watching.
